Just a few hours before the Chicago Blackhawks were set to take the ice against the Montreal Canadiens on Thursday night at the United Center, a pair of its forwards were made unavailable.
Kirby Dach and Dylan Strome were added to the NHL’s COVID-19 protocol list, meaning neither will be able to play against the Canadiens. In their absences, Lukas Reichel, Brandon Hael and Sam Lafferty were moved to the active roster:
